1. Eat a Balanced Diet

Maintaining a balanced diet is one of the most crucial steps in protecting your health. A diet rich in fruits, vegetables, whole grains, and lean proteins can help prevent chronic diseases and improve overall well-being. Try to limit the intake of processed foods, sugary drinks, and unhealthy fats. Additionally, drinking plenty of water throughout the day is essential for hydration and proper bodily functions.

3. Prioritize Mental Health

Mental well-being is just as important as physical health. Managing stress and maintaining positive relationships are essential to protecting your mental health. Practices such as mindfulness meditation, deep breathing exercises, and staying connected with loved ones can help reduce stress and anxiety. Make time for activities that bring you joy and relaxation.

4. Get Enough Sleep

Sleep is vital for your body to repair and regenerate. Adults should aim for 7-9 hours of sleep each night. Lack of sleep can lead to various health problems, including weakened immune function and mental fatigue. Create a bedtime routine, avoid screens before sleep, and maintain a consistent sleep schedule to ensure restorative rest.

5. Maintain Good Hygiene Practices

Good hygiene practices are essential to avoid the spread of germs and infections. Wash your hands regularly, especially after using the restroom or before eating. Additionally, maintain oral hygiene by brushing your teeth twice a day and flossing regularly. Keep your living space clean and avoid sharing personal items to reduce the risk of illness.
